What to look for in a Canvas alternative
Most procurement checklists for LMSes were written for a world where data lived wherever the vendor put it. In 2026, that's the wrong starting point. These five criteria, in this order, are what schools are now using.
#1
Data security architecture
The Canvas breach happened because every customer's data sat on the same servers. Look for an LMS that uses BYODB (Bring Your Own Database), self-hosting, or another model that removes the single point of failure.
#2
AI capabilities
AI is the biggest 2026 differentiator. Look for an LMS where AI reads class materials, drafts quizzes, runs Socratic tutoring, and grades essays against your rubric — not just a chat sidebar bolted on.
#3
LTI 1.3 compatibility
During the migration, you want to run both at once. LTI 1.3 Advantage (Core + AGS + NRPS + Deep Linking) lets the new LMS embed inside Canvas, sync grades back, and de-risk the transition.
#4
Free tier for students
Canvas is licensed only to institutions. Modern alternatives like SetFlow give every student and every educator a free forever account so the platform survives a school switching back.
#5
Pricing transparency
If a vendor won't tell you the per-student price without a 30-minute call, that's the model that produced Canvas's procurement cycle. Look for a public price.

The other real options
We tell schools honestly when a different LMS may be the better fit. The full breakdowns are linked from each row.
Moodle
Self-hosted, free, open sourceIf your IT team has the headcount to run the server, Moodle's data sovereignty story is solid. SetFlow is the managed equivalent.
Blackboard
Enterprise pricingIf your institution already runs Blackboard and the renewal is far away, embed SetFlow via LTI 1.3 for the AI features.
D2L Brightspace
Enterprise pricingSimilar architectural risk to Canvas (centralized hosting), similar pricing model. Same recommendation as Blackboard.
Google Classroom
Free, basicGreat for distributing assignments. Not a real LMS — no gradebook, no quiz engine, no AI. Often run alongside SetFlow.
Schoology / PowerSchool LMS
K-12 incumbentTightly integrated with PowerSchool SIS. Migration is heaviest here. SetFlow's LTI 1.3 + SIS roster sync is the bridge.
